Crystal Palace put on a clinic at the Cottage to seal their place in the FA Cup semi-finals.
First-half goals from Ebereche Eze and Ismaila Sarr were added to by Eddie Nketiah after the restart, topping off an afternoon that saw Palace prevent Fulham from ever really threatening.
A perfect performance, and the Eagles are flying to Wembley.
